NCT05035095
This study is being conducted to see if semaglutide tablets can be used as a treatment to help people living with overweight or obesity lose weight. This study will look at the change in participants body weight. Participants will either get semaglutide tablets (new medicine) or placebo tablets ('dummy' medicine that looks like semaglutide but has no effect on the body). For a fair comparison, people are divided into two groups at random by a computer. This process is called randomisation. Semaglutide tablets are new medicine being tested to treat overweight and obesity. Doctors in many countries can already prescribe semaglutide tablets at lower doses to treat type 2 diabetes. Participants will get semaglutide or placebo tablets for 68 weeks and will need to take 1 tablet every morning In addition to taking the medicine, participants will have talks with study staff about: * healthy food choices * how to be more physically active * what participants can do to lose weight The study will last for about 1½ year.Participants will have 14 clinic visits and 7 phone calls with the study doctor. Blood samples will be taken at 10 visits. Participants will have a test to check their heart done at 3 visits. Women cannot take part if pregnant, breast-feeding or plan to get pregnant during the study period. If participant is a woman and is able to become pregnant, participant will be checked for pregnancy via urine tests.

NCT04639635
Mutations in the rod-expressed gene, cyclic nucleotide-gated channel beta subunit (CNGB1) and associated inborn errors in metabolism are causes of retinal disease that causes progressive loss of vision. Retinitis pigmentosa (RP) is a major cause of untreatable blindness associated with CNGB1 (CNGB1-RP). RP involves the death of photoreceptor cells that can be caused by mutations in a number of different genes. Treatment by gene therapy could prevent blindness in cases of inherited retinal dystrophies including RP. In the future RP due to mutations in CNGB1 may be treatable by gene therapy since this form of photoreceptor degeneration involves a slow loss of rod photoreceptor cells. This provides a wide window of opportunity for the identification of patients and initiation of treatment. Our efforts are directed toward developing gene therapy as a treatment. To this end, our objective is to better understand the disease process of CNGB1-RP and other allied inherited disorders so that we can develop clinical tests to measure the outcomes of treatment.

NCT07171684
The goal of this clinical trial is to see if diabetes in pregnancy can be treated with once daily dosing of insulin instead of once daily dosing plus insulin with meals. The main question this study aims to answer is: 1. Can a once daily dose of long-acting insulin control blood sugars as well as long-acting insulin plus meal-time insulin? 2. Do babies born to mothers who take one dose of long-acting insulin have more complications after birth than babies born to mothers who take long-acting and meal-time insulin? Researchers will compare one dose of long-acting insulin per day to this plus three doses of short-acting insulin with each meal to see if blood sugars are controlled. Participants will send their blood sugar logs to the study staff weekly, instead of to their OB/GYN, for adjustments to their insulin dosing.
NCT07091084
The purpose of this study is to find out whether MZRW is an effective treatment for constipation in cancer survivors. The researchers will compare MZRW with placebo, a pill that looks like MZRW and is given in the same way, but contains no medication. The researchers will also study the effect MZRW has on the gut microbiome. The gut microbiome is a diverse community of microorganisms living in the digestive system, essential for digestion and immune function.

NCT03582176
PrEvention of posttraumatic contractuRes with Ketotifen 2 (PERK 2) is a Phase III randomized, controlled, double blinded multicenter trial with 3 parallel groups (Ketotifen 2 mg or 5 mg or lactose placebo twice daily orally for 6 weeks) and a primary endpoint of elbow extension-flexion range of motion (ROM) arc at 12 weeks post-randomization.
